Operating range

Shaft diameter:
d1 = 10 … 100 mm (0.375" … 4")
Pressure: p1 = 12 bar (174 PSI),
vacuum up to 0.5 bar (7.25 PSI),
up to 1 bar (14.5 PSI) with seat locking
Temperature:
t = -20 °C … +140 °C (-4 °F … +284 °F)
Sliding velocity: vg = 10 m/s (33 ft/s)
Axial movement: ±0.5 mm

Materials

Seal face: Carbon graphite antimony impregnated (A), Carbon graphite resin impregnated (B), Silicon carbide (Q1)
Seat: Silicon carbide (Q1, Q2), Aluminium oxide (V)
Elastomer: NBR (P), EPDM (E), FKM (V), HNBR (X4)
Metal parts: CrNiMo steel (G)

Notes

A modular principle comprising a bellows unit for each shaft diameter and a correspondingly long spring (tapered or cylindrical spring) for individual length compensation regarding l1K, l1N and other installation lengths.

The MG9 can also be used as a multiple seal in tandem or in a back-to-back arrangement. Installation proposals can be supplied on request.

The entire MG9 series is available in metric and inch sizes.
